README
🚀 Stakpak MCP 服务器
Stakpak MCP 服务器是一个能够连接到 Stakpak API 的实用工具,它可以帮助您更高效地与相关服务进行交互,为项目开发提供便利。
🚀 快速开始
✨ 主要特性
此 MCP 服务器具备以下功能:
- 提供与 Stakpak API 连接的能力,方便获取相关服务。
- 提供多种工具用于与 Vercel API 交互,如生成基础设施代码。
- 支持与多种 IDE 集成,包括 Claude Desktop、Cursor 和 Windsurf。
📦 安装指南
Stakpak API 密钥
在使用 MCP 服务器之前,您需要获取 Stakpak API 密钥。您可以按照以下步骤获取您的 API 密钥:
- 访问 Stakpak 的官方网站
- 登录到您的账户
- 前往个人资料页面,然后导航到 API 密钥管理部分
有关详细说明,请参阅 Stakpak API 密钥管理文档。
不同工具的安装方式
Claude Desktop
要在项目中安装,将 MCP 服务器添加到您的 claude_desktop_config.json 文件:
{
"mcpServers": {
"stakpak": {
"command": "npx",
"args": ["@stakpak/mcp@latest", "--output=resource"],
"env": {
"STAKPAK_API_KEY": "<your-stakpak-api-key>"
}
}
}
}
Cursor
- 项目中安装:将 MCP 服务器添加到您的
.cursor/mcp.json文件:
{
"mcpServers": {
"stakpak": {
"command": "npx",
"args": ["@stakpak/mcp@latest STAKPAK_API_KEY=<YOUR_API_KEY>"]
}
}
}
- 全局安装:请将此命令添加到您的 Cursor 设置中:
npx @stakpak/mcp STAKPAK_API_KEY=<your-stakpak-api-key>
Windsurf
将 MCP 服务器添加到您的 ~/.codeium/windsurf/mcp_config.json 文件:
{
"mcpServers": {
"stakpak": {
"command": "npx",
"args": ["@stakpak/mcp@latest"],
"env": {
"STAKPAK_API_KEY": "YOUR_API_KEY"
}
}
}
}
💻 使用示例
基础用法
此 MCP 服务器提供了以下工具用于与 Vercel API 交互:
generate_infrastructure_code- 为项目生成基础设施代码
开发环境设置
要设置开发环境,请按照以下步骤操作:
- 克隆仓库:
git clone https://github.com/stakpak/mcp.git
cd mcp
- 安装依赖项:
bun install
- 构建项目:
bun build
- 全局安装 MCP 服务器:
npx @modelcontextprotocol/inspector node <path-to-your-build-file> -e STAKPAK_API_KEY=<your-stakpak-api-key>
- 将 MCP 服务器添加到您的项目中:
IDE 集成
Cursor
将 MCP 服务器添加到您的 .cursor/mcp.json 文件:
{
"mcpServers": {
"stakpak": {
"command": "node",
"args": [
"<path-to-your-build-file> STAKPAK_API_KEY=<your-stakpak-api-key>"
]
}
}
}
Scan to join WeChat group